Logo Passei Direto
Buscar
Para desenvolver um aplicativo em que é necessário realizar a conexão com a internet podemos a library fetch ou axious. Uma das dicas para realizar essa conexão é criar um service para:
Resposta Selecionada: a. Pré-definir algumas configurações específicas como header ou URL inicial e não precisar ficar declarando essas informações novamente em todas as classes.
a. Pré-definir algumas configurações específicas como header ou URL inicial e não precisar ficar declarando essas informações novamente em todas as classes.
b. Inicializar o axious para não ter de ficar inicializando em todas as áreas.
c. Receber o retorno da api para tratar todos os retornos da mesma maneira.
d. Pré-definir os parâmetros da conexão para sempre passar os mesmos parâmetros.
e. Pré-definir o http action para garantir o mesmo http Action para todas as requisições.
User badge image
Progresso com Exercícios

há 6 meses

Respostas

User badge image

Ed Verified user icon

há 6 meses

Analisando as opções apresentadas, a criação de um service para realizar a conexão com a internet em um aplicativo tem como objetivo principal facilitar a reutilização de configurações e evitar a repetição de código. Vamos avaliar cada alternativa: a) Pré-definir algumas configurações específicas como header ou URL inicial e não precisar ficar declarando essas informações novamente em todas as classes. - Esta opção é correta, pois um service permite centralizar essas configurações, facilitando a manutenção e a reutilização. b) Inicializar o axios para não ter de ficar inicializando em todas as áreas. - Embora isso possa ser uma parte do que um service faz, não é o principal objetivo. c) Receber o retorno da API para tratar todos os retornos da mesma maneira. - Isso é uma boa prática, mas não é o principal objetivo de criar um service. d) Pré-definir os parâmetros da conexão para sempre passar os mesmos parâmetros. - Isso pode ser útil, mas não é o foco principal de um service. e) Pré-definir o http action para garantir o mesmo http Action para todas as requisições. - Isso também pode ser uma parte do que um service faz, mas não é o principal objetivo. Portanto, a alternativa correta é: a) Pré-definir algumas configurações específicas como header ou URL inicial e não precisar ficar declarando essas informações novamente em todas as classes.

Essa resposta te ajudou?

0
Dislike0
left-side-bubbles-backgroundright-side-bubbles-background

Crie sua conta grátis para liberar essa resposta. 🤩

Já tem uma conta?

Ao continuar, você aceita os Termos de Uso e Política de Privacidade

Ainda com dúvidas?

Envie uma pergunta e tenha sua dúvida de estudo respondida!

Essa pergunta também está no material:

Mais perguntas desse material

O React Native possui uma série de componentes que são utilizados na camada visual e, quando executados, utilizam os componentes próprios do código nativo. Quais são as principais funções dos seguintes componentes: TextInput, TouchableOpacity e SafeAreaView.
Resposta Selecionada: c. O TextInput inseri uma caixa de texto na tela onde o usuário poderá inserir a informação, o TouchableOpacity deixa a View "tocável" e coloca um efeito de opacidade ao realizar o toque e o SafeAreaView protege os componentes para que eles não fiquem embaixo de pontos da tela como o cabeçalho e o botão inferior do iPhone X.
a. O TextInput inseri um texto somente leitura com rolagem, o TouchableOpacity adiciona o efeito de opacidade em uma view e o SafeAreaView protege os componentes para que eles não fiquem embaixo de pontos da tela como cabeçalho o botão inferior do iPhone X.
b. O TextInput inseri um texto somente leitura com rolagem, o TouchableOpacity adiciona o efeito de opacidade em uma view e o SafeAreaView protege uma determinada área que o usuário não pode acessar.
c. O TextInput inseri uma caixa de texto na tela onde o usuário poderá inserir a informação, o TouchableOpacity deixa a View "tocável" e coloca um efeito de opacidade ao realizar o toque e o SafeAreaView protege os componentes para que eles não fiquem embaixo de pontos da tela como o cabeçalho e o botão inferior do iPhone X.
d. O TextInput permite a inserção de texto, o TouchableOpacity adiciona um efeito de opacidade e o SafeAreaView garante que os componentes não sejam cobertos por áreas seguras da tela.
e. O TextInput é um componente que não permite a edição, o TouchableOpacity é um botão e o SafeAreaView é um contêiner que ajusta a área segura.

Mais conteúdos dessa disciplina